Position Overview & Specifications
We have 2 permanent positions within the department and are looking for enthusiastic individuals to join the team. These are development opportunities, the successful candidate will undertake a CSA level 4 Apprenticeship for a Regulatory Compliance Officer, whilst working with their colleagues in regulated industry. We are committed to people’s development; time will be allocated for studies, a support network will be put in place and travel will be paid for by the business.
The successful candidate will provide admin support for the teams, respond to enquiries from customers and partners, complete remote audits, attend sites with more experienced officers, maintain and analyse data.
Responding to incidents is a central part of what we do. You will be required to have an incident role and make yourself available to respond to incidents or provide business continuity support during an incident. This may attract an additional payment and full training and alternative working arrangements will be available to support you with your incident role.
- Excellent organisational skills.
- The ability to work well under pressure and prioritise activities to make effective use of time and meet deadlines.
- Good written and verbal communication skills and the ability to present information in a clear, comprehensible style and format.
- A flexible approach, knowing when to refer to colleagues for guidance and support.
- Good customer focus with the ability to establish effective working relationships with colleagues, customers and partners.
- Experience of using Microsoft Office suite.
